UK’s longest serving female minister Jane Hutt leaves Senedd

The UK’s longest-serving female minister is leaving the Welsh Parliament next year. Social Justice Secretary Jane Hutt, 75, has enjoyed an almost unbroken cabinet run in various roles, since powers were devolved from Westminster to Wales in 1999. Scotch makers condemn English single malt whisky proposal

Plans to allow English whisky makers to use the term “single malt” have led to a backlash by Scottish distilleries and politicians. Under proposals being considered by the UK government, “single malt English whisky” could be used for the spirit made by a single distillery in England. Concacaf disciplines ref for Lionel Messi autograph request

Feb 20, 2025, 10:45 PM ET Concacaf has disciplined referee Marco Antonio Ortiz Nava for requesting Lionel Messi’s autograph after Inter Miami CF’s Concacaf Champions Cup win over Sporting Kansas City on Wednesday night at Children’s Mercy Park in Kansas City.
